February 28, 2007 Roll call number 54 (Amendment number S.Amdt.285) in the Senate
Question On the Amendment (Inouye Amdt. No. 285 ) Amendment purpose To specify the criminal offenses that disqualify an applicant from the receipt of a transportation security card.
Ayes: 58 (Democrat: 47; Republican: 9; Other: 2)
Nays: 37 (Democrat: 0; Republican: 37)
Abstained: 5 (Democrat: 3; Republican: 2)
Required percentage of 'Aye' votes: 1/2 (50%)
Percentage of 'aye' votes: 57%
Result: Amendment Agreed to
